Horned Grebe by John James Audubon, 1827 Size:24x36in (60x90cm) and the Grand CanalHorned Grebe (Plate 259) by John James Audubon, first published in 1827, is an exquisite illustration from the famed series Audubon's Birds of America. This artwork captures the dynamic beauty of the Horned Grebe, showcasing Audubon's meticulous attention to detail and his passion for avian life.
